Cracking the API: Understanding Data Retrieval for SEO Tracking (Explainer & Common Questions)
APIs, or Application Programming Interfaces, are the unsung heroes behind much of the modern web, acting as critical intermediaries that allow different software applications to communicate and exchange data. For SEO professionals, understanding how APIs work is paramount, particularly when it comes to tracking crucial metrics and automating data collection. Think of an API as a waiter in a restaurant: you (your SEO tool) make a request (for specific data like keyword rankings or backlink profiles), and the waiter (the API) goes to the kitchen (the platform's database, e.g., Google Search Console, Ahrefs, Semrush) to retrieve exactly what you asked for, delivering it back in a structured, usable format. This direct access to raw data, bypassing manual exports and convoluted scraping methods, is what makes APIs so incredibly powerful for efficient and scalable SEO tracking.
The beauty of leveraging APIs for SEO lies in their ability to provide programmatic access to a wealth of information, enabling sophisticated analysis and custom reporting that would be arduous or impossible otherwise. Common questions often revolve around authentication (how do I prove I'm allowed to access this data?), rate limits (how many requests can I make before getting temporarily blocked?), and data formatting (what will the data look like when it comes back?). Platforms like Google Analytics, Google Search Console, and various third-party SEO tools offer robust APIs, allowing users to pull everything from organic traffic trends and impression data to competitor backlink profiles and keyword difficulty scores directly into custom dashboards or data warehouses. Mastering these API interactions is a significant step towards truly data-driven SEO strategies, moving beyond superficial metrics to uncover deeper, actionable insights.
When searching for a DataForSEO alternative, consider platforms that offer comparable API functionalities with flexible pricing and robust data coverage. Look for services that provide comprehensive SERP data, keyword research tools, and backlink analysis to ensure a seamless transition and continuous access to essential SEO insights.
Beyond the Dashboard: Practical API Applications to Supercharge Your SEO Strategy (Practical Tips & Advanced Use Cases)
While dashboards provide a valuable snapshot, truly unlocking the power of APIs means moving beyond simple data viewing to active integration and automation. Imagine a scenario where you're not just seeing keyword rankings, but automatically updating your content briefs with target keywords pulled directly from an API-driven competitor analysis tool. Or perhaps, using an API to monitor SERP feature changes in real-time and triggering alerts for new schema opportunities. This proactive approach allows for a level of agility and responsiveness that manual processes simply can't match. By leveraging programmatic access to vast datasets, you can identify trends faster, personalize your SEO efforts at scale, and ultimately, make more informed decisions that directly impact your organic visibility and traffic.
Consider advanced use cases that go beyond basic data extraction. For instance, an API can empower you to create a dynamic, self-optimizing content calendar. By integrating APIs from various tools — Google Search Console for performance data, a keyword research tool for new opportunities, and a content management system — you can automatically identify underperforming pages, suggest relevant updates, and even draft initial content outlines based on competitive insights. Another powerful application involves predictive analytics: feeding large datasets via APIs into machine learning models to forecast keyword performance or identify potential algorithm shifts before they significantly impact your rankings. This level of sophisticated application transforms SEO from a reactive task to a proactive, data-driven engine for growth.
